Ellen Diane Shaffer Biggs' Obituary
Ellen Diane Shaffer Biggs, 59, of Casey, IL formerly of Terre Haute, IN and Collinsville, IL passed away at 10:25 p.m. on Friday, April 8, 2011 at Heartland Manor, Casey, IL. She was born November 7, 1951, in Terre Haute, IN, the daughter of Paul Oral Shaffer and Mary Virginia Barnes Shaffer. On October 21, 1995, she married Bradley Dale Biggs at the United Methodist Church, Springfield, IL. She was preceded in death by her parents, Paul O. Shaffer and Mary V. Barnes Nesbit and brother, Mark Shaffer. Ellen was an Entrepreneur. She was a 1969 graduate of Collinsville High School. She obtained her Associate Degree in Nursing from Belleville Area College. Ellen was President of Lincoln Trail Mortgage, Inc. in Springfield, IL and had been employed in the mortgage business for twenty years. She was a member of the St. Peter & Paul Church in Collinsville, IL. She attended the Casey United Methodist Church. Ellen was a member of the National Association of Mortgage Brokers and Who's Who In America. She was a wonderful grandmother and loved spending time with her grandchildren. Ellen loved cooking and her family especially enjoyed her cannelloni.
